breach
The violation or non-observance of a rule, contract, promise, or agreement.
Sein Verhalten war ein klarer Bruch mit unseren Prinzipien.
His behavior was a clear breach of our principles.

break
The abrupt end of a relationship, friendship, or political cooperation.
Nach dem heftigen Streit kam es zum endgültigen Bruch zwischen den beiden Freundinnen.
After the heated argument, there was a final break between the two friends.

break / crack
The place where something hard or brittle has broken; a crack or fissure.
Durch den Bruch in der Vase sickerte langsam das Wasser.
Water slowly seeped through the crack in the vase.

fraction
In mathematics, a number that represents part of a whole and consists of a numerator and a denominator.
Die Aufgabe war, den Bruch drei Viertel in eine Dezimalzahl umzuwandeln.
The task was to convert the fraction three quarters into a decimal number.

hernia
In medicine, the protrusion of intestines or tissue through a congenital or acquired opening, e.g., an inguinal hernia.
Der Arzt diagnostizierte einen leichten Bruch und riet zu einer Operation.
The doctor diagnosed a mild hernia and recommended surgery.

quarry
A place where stone is extracted on a large scale; a quarry.
Der Marmor für das Gebäude stammt aus einem nahegelegenen Bruch.
The marble for the building comes from a nearby quarry.
'Der Bruch' is the noun corresponding to the strong verb 'brechen' (to break). Almost all meanings of 'Bruch' derive from the idea that something breaks—literally or figuratively.
Das Brechen des Glases verursachte einen lauten Knall.
The breaking of the glass caused a loud bang.
'Bruch' is often part of compound nouns that make the meaning more precise. The first word explains what is broken: 'Beinbruch' (broken leg / bone fracture), 'Vertragsbruch' (breach of contract), 'Steinbruch' (quarry).
Ein Ehebruch kann zur Scheidung führen.
Adultery can lead to divorce.
In the medical sense ('Knochenbruch' = bone fracture), the phrase 'sich einen Bruch zuziehen' (to suffer a fracture) is often used.
Beim Fußball hat er sich einen komplizierten Bruch zugezogen.
He suffered a complicated fracture while playing soccer.
When it is about the violation of rules, 'Bruch' often appears with a genitive or in a compound. Typical examples are: 'der Bruch des Gesetzes' (the breaking of the law), 'ein Vertrauensbruch' (a breach of trust), or 'ein Regelbruch' (a rule violation).
Das war ein klarer Bruch seines Versprechens.
That was a clear breach of his promise.
When the end of a relationship is meant, the preposition 'mit' (with) or 'zwischen' (between) is often used: 'der Bruch mit jemandem' (the break with someone) or 'der Bruch zwischen zwei Parteien' (the break between two parties).
Der Streit führte zum Bruch zwischen den beiden Geschäftspartnern.
The argument led to a break between the two business partners.
In the context of mathematics, numbers, numerators, or denominators, 'Bruch' always means 'fraction'.
In der Grundschule lernt man, wie man mit Brüchen rechnet.
In elementary school, you learn how to calculate with fractions.
When stones, rock, or the extraction of materials are being discussed, 'Bruch' means 'Steinbruch' (quarry).
Aus diesem Bruch stammt der Sandstein für die Kirche.
The sandstone for the church comes from this quarry.
separation
Trennung and Bruch can both refer to the end of a relationship. Trennung sounds neutral and initially describes the end of the relationship, while Bruch usually suggests an abrupt and conflict-ridden break. Use Trennung for a factual description and Bruch when the argument or the harsh break is important.

Nach dem heftigen Streit kam es zum Bruch zwischen den beiden Freunden.
After the heated argument, the two friends broke off their friendship.
Nach vielen Gesprächen entschieden sie sich in gegenseitigem Einvernehmen für die Trennung.
After many discussions, they mutually agreed to end the relationship.
